HTC Merge
HTC Merge smartphone runs on Android 2.2 (Froyo); Sense UI operating system. The phone is powered by 800 MHz processor. It has 2 GB, 512 MB RAM. Internal storage options which can be extended with the help of microSD, up to 32 GB (dedicated slot). The smartphone has a S-LCD providing, Screen-to-Body Ratio of 55.0%. The smartphone is fueled with a 1400 mAh,  Removable Li-Ion. The main camera of the smartphone consists of a 5 MP, Single. Connectivity features in the smartphone include Bluetooth, A-GPS, Wi-Fi, 3.5 mm Jack and more. The HTC Merge are available in various colors such as Black. It measures 120.7 x 61.9 x 13.8 mm and weighs 198 g.

Oppo A5s (AX5s)
Oppo A5s (AX5s) smartphone runs on Android 8.1 (Oreo); ColorOS 5.2 operating system. The phone is powered by Octa-core (4x2.3 GHz Cortex-A53 & 4x1.8 GHz Cortex-A53) processor. It has 32/64 GB, 2/3/4 GB RAM. Internal storage options which can be extended with the help of microSD, up to 256 GB (dedicated slot). The smartphone has a S-IPS LCD providing, Screen-to-Body Ratio of 81.6%. The smartphone is fueled with a 4230 mAh,  Non-removable Li-Ion. The main camera of the smartphone consists of a 13 MP, Dual. The sensors include Fingerprint (rear-mounted), accelerometer, proximity, compass. Connectivity features in the smartphone include Bluetooth, A-GPS, GLONASS, GALILEO, BDS, Wi-Fi, 3.5 mm Jack and more. The Oppo A5s (AX5s) are available in various colors such as Red, Black, Gold, Green. It measures 155.9 x 75.4 x 8.2 mm and weighs 170 g.
